Subject: Memtrace cut-over complete

Team,

Cut-over to Memtrace v2 for GPU memory profiling finished last night. Old v1 agents are disabled; any tickets referencing v1 dashboards should be closed as resolved-by-migration. Sampling overhead is now under 2% and allocation traces include kernel names. Known gap: profiles older than 30 days were not migrated. Point customers at the v2 docs for setup questions. For reference when troubleshooting, the agent now runs with the following configuration.

settings of bagaf-bawip:
[aldax]
port = 5000
region = south-4
host = aldax.brasklabs.corp
team = brivan
timeout_ms = 2000
retries = 2

Ticket: Config drift on bounce processor

Priority: High

The Mailrake bounce processor in prod no longer matches what shipped in release 4.2. Someone hand-edited the retry backoff and suppression-list TTL during last month's incident and never backported the change. Staging and prod now disagree, and bounce classification differs between them, which is skewing deliverability reports for the Ostermark tenants. Please decide which side wins before the next release train. For the record, prod is currently running with the following values.

config for yahof-tajop:
zorath:
  pin: 7493
  metrics_host: metrics.zorath.tolvaqsys.internal
  tenant: praiel
  seal: seal_fd9cd4f1

Subject: Key rotation — Tilewright cache layer

Team,

We rotated the Tilewright cache credential this morning. Old keys stop working Friday. The cache fronts the map tile renderer; without a valid key, requests fall through to the renderer and latency spikes. Update your local env files today. New hires: ask your onboarding buddy before touching prod config. Use the key below.

gateway credential: qvz4-6Zr9